Does Blinn College Station have dorms?
Is student housing available? Yes, the Blinn-Brenham Campus is offering on-campus housing at full capacity this fall. If you are interested in student housing for an upcoming semester, please contact the Housing Department or visit www.blinn.edu/housing.
Does Blinn require you to live on campus?
Semester Hour Requirement Students living on campus must enroll for a minimum of 12 semester hours and remain enrolled in 12 hours for the duration of the semester. A student who drops or is dropped below 12 semester hours will have three class days to complete the academic reinstatement process.
How much is a dorm at Blinn?
Housing and dining plans are priced out separately at Blinn College. The typical student spent $5,399 for housing and $2,800 for dining in 2020….Blinn College Room and Board Expenses.
Expense | On Campus | Off Campus |
---|---|---|
Room and Board | $8,495 | $11,456 |
— Housing | $5,399 | |
— Meals | $2,800 | |
Other Living Expenses | $5,938 | $5,938 |

What is Blinns acceptance rate?
100%
Blinn is a public college located in Brenham, Texas. It is a mid-size institution with an enrollment of 9,635 undergraduate students. The Blinn acceptance rate is 100%. Popular majors include Liberal Arts and Humanities, Business, and Nursing.
Does Blinn give scholarships?
The Blinn College Foundation awards over 200 scholarships annually to students attending the Brenham, Bryan, RELLIS, Sealy, and Schulenburg campuses. Students who receive these scholarships excel inside and outside of the classroom.
